Notability of PointCrow

[edit]

@Ganesha811: Hello, I recently saw that you marked the article with both a notability and unreliable source template. I'm posting this here to let you know I disagree with your assertion that he may not meet the notability guidelines. If anything, PointCrow is notable as a content creator per WP:WEBCRIT, WP:BASIC and WP:GNG as he has had multiple sources significantly cover him and his video content. Also, the claim that some of the article's sources are unreliable is wholly inaccurate. Most of the sources here consist of articles from Dot Esports, Kotaku, Polygon, IGN and Nintendo Life - ALL of which are reliable per WP:VG/RS. The only questionably unreliable reference here is a Twitter post from him. However, as a primary source directly from him that verifies his birthday, it's an acceptable tweet to use per the WP:ABOUTSELF guideline.

Finally, all of the information you claimed was "overly detailed" and removed were relevant to his notability. They were all verified by aforesaid reliable sources and went into useful detail about his internet content - specifically, analysis and interpretation of his content and what makes it inherently distinct from other YouTubers. This is useful information to readers as they would want to know the type of content someone like him makes, akin to musicians and authors having a "style" section to describe their work in detail.

Because of this, I decided to be bold and revert both of your edits. Feel free to discuss below so we may reach a consensus, but in my opinion, PointCrow is notable enough for Wikipedia.
